PHUKET COUNTRY CLUB was established in 1989, and was the first and one of the finest golf courses built in Phuket, over a reclaimed tin mine site. The OLD COURSE measuring some 6483 yards, is fun and friendly, and set in a valley. The fairways meander through the hills and limestone cliffs providing a strenuous yet comfortable walk along this beautiful resort 18-hole, par 72 golf course.

You will traverse 3 distinct environments:- six holes in undulating hills, six holes on the level and six holes through landscape forest. The course is generally not humiliating nor particularly intimidating (depending on your temperament, of course!) and wayward shots are not too severely penalized.

Although high handicappers have the best round of their lives and keep coming back for more, the low handicap golfers still find the course quite a challenge.

Hole #10, is a 557 yards par 5 and is one of the most unusual holes you will find anywhere in the world! The dog-leg right fairway that snakes around an enormous lake and yet to the brave of heart is reachable in one!

To achieve it, you must aim 90 degree right of the fairway - and be able to carry your drive 240 yards over the water. See layout hole #10 diagram.

PHUKET COUNTRY CLUB has hosted the;

Kosaido Ladies Thailand Open in 1992

the Prince Bernard Cup in 2002

the Thai Senior PGA Challenge in 2002

Phuket Thailand Ladies Masters in 2005

the 2006 Phuket Asian Senior Masters

PHUKET COUNTRY CLUB is conveniently located - 10 minutes from Phuket Town and 15 minutes from Patong Beach
